diff options
author | John Millaway <john43@users.sourceforge.net> | 2002-08-14 00:46:59 +0000 |
---|---|---|
committer | John Millaway <john43@users.sourceforge.net> | 2002-08-14 00:46:59 +0000 |
commit | 318787eade383c5b8ed3a65ff7adb212a88d3aa9 (patch) | |
tree | 66331dfcafc8a11e85665d0d6e4df4519e062baa /flexdef.h | |
parent | 2de61eb3df07519dfa02fbc44ab244603d1a901e (diff) |
Start condition prefixes attempts to adjust to user preferences.
Diffstat (limited to 'flexdef.h')
-rw-r--r-- | flexdef.h | 12 |
1 files changed, 12 insertions, 0 deletions
@@ -1078,4 +1078,16 @@ extern jmp_buf flex_main_jmp_buf; /* Removes all \n and \r chars from tail of str. returns str. */ extern char* chomp(char* str); +/* converts str to lowercase. returns str. */ +extern char * strlower (char *str); + +/* converts str to lowercase. returns str. */ +extern char * strupper (char *str); + +/* guess case preference for str */ +extern int case_preference (const char* str); + +/* creates a name-space safe copy of start cond name in buf. returns buf */ +extern char * fix_scname (char * buf, const char * name); + #endif /* not defined FLEXDEF_H */ |